Output 80f5afbb791fe658e8677656c7fd2a88898dbb1e0f878d42131fe18c137f772b:1

value
12525889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fe08d804eb8747c5a38392c23008ef7b34a1ef OP_EQUAL
address
ML2MkP5efcwQg7CM6pa1oKUPigp36UheC4
transaction
80f5afbb791fe658e8677656c7fd2a88898dbb1e0f878d42131fe18c137f772b
spent
true